* OpenMPI: Depends on hwlock & libevent
Both hwlock & libevent are required dependencies of Open MPI.
While they are also shipped internally, newer releases (>=4.0)
will start looking for external packages by default.
This caused build issues of Open MPI 4.0.5 with Fortran on macOS
10.15.
* Open MPI 4.0: libevent external
Internally shipped libevent just works fine for prior releases.
#20076 moved Cray-specific MPICH support from the Spack MPICH package
to a new cray-mpich Package. This broke existing package installs
using external mpich on Cray systems. This PR keeps the cray-mpich
package but restores the Cray-specific MPICH support for older
installations.
In the future this support should be removed from the Spack mpich
package and users should be directed to use cray-mpich on Cray.

libuuid is currently contained in util-linux, libuuid and uuid. This
change introduces a new virtual provider `uuid` and renames the existing
`uuid` package to `ossp-uuid`.
util-linux's libuuid is provided in the form of a separate package
util-linux-uuid to make sure that packages depending on uuid and
util-linux can use a separate uuid implementation, which the concretizer
does not allow if libuuid is contained in util-linux.

Previously compiler-rt didn't correctly passthrough cmake
variables for python when building the various santizers.
This patch passes these variables through.
This patch may also correctly apply to any version of LLVM
to any version of LLVM that uses the newer monorepo style organization,
and any older llvm newer than 7.0.0 as long as the paths were set
appropriately. However, this was not done so because it was not
tested with older LLVM releases.
Fixes#19908
See also: https://bugs.llvm.org/show_bug.cgi?id=48180

Update geant4-data and individual datasets for Geant4 versions 10.6.3
and 10.7.0.
Update geant4 package with new versions 10.6.3 and 10.7.0. Update
dependencies on CLHEP and VecGeom with versions required for Geant4
10.7.
Add GEANT4_INSTALL_PACKAGE_CACHE=OFF to CMake args for 10.6 onwards.
Prevents install of the "package cahce" file that contains hard-coded
paths for dependencies, improving relocatability. It relies on Spack
setting CMAKE_PREFIX_PATH correctly in build/use environments that
consume the geant4 package.
`cmake @3.17:` is necessary to handle `cuda @11:` correctly. Earlier versions of `cmake` do not know that `cuda @11:` does not support `compute_30` any more, and list that compute capability as supported. This is handled in `cmake`'s file `Modules/FindCUDA/select_compute_arch.cmake`.

Before this PR optimization rules would have selected default
providers at a higher priority than default variants. Here we
swap this priority and we consider variants that are forced by
any means (root spec or spec in depends_on clause) the same as
if they were with a default value.
This prevents the solver from avoiding expected configurations
just because they contain directives like:
depends_on('pkg+foo')
and `+foo` is not the default variant value for pkg.

As part of pull request #19452, a patch method was added to the mfem
package to delete byte order marks from 3 mfem source files. These
files first appeared in a stable release of mfem as of version
4.1. Consequently, attempts to install mfem 3.4 or mfem 4.0 fail
because no files exist at the path arguments of the filter_file
commands used to execute this operation. Decorating the patch method
so it runs only on mfem versions 4.1 and later resolves the errors
that were thrown due to files not found.
This commit adds that decorator.

fixes#20019
Before this modification having a newer version of a node came
at higher priority in the optimization than having matching
compilers. This could result in unexpected configurations for
packages with conflict directives on compilers of the type:
conflicts('%gcc@X.Y:', when='@:A.B')
where changing the compiler for just that node is preferred to
lower the node version to less than 'A.B'. Now the priority has
been switched so the solver will try to lower the version of the
nodes in question before changing their compiler.
